Flood alert in Paraguay
On 08/03/2026, a flood started in Paraguay, lasting until 10/03/2026 (last update). The flood caused 0 deaths and 0 displaced .
AegisWatch Crisis Intelligence Summary
Paraguay is under a green flood alert due to rising water levels, indicating a heightened risk of flooding in certain areas.
Trajectory: Current meteorological forecasts suggest continued rainfall, which may exacerbate local flooding conditions and affect areas downstream.
